LXX < < Isaiah{gr.Esaias} 54 > > KJV

1 The prophet, for the comfort of the Gentiles, prophesieth the amplitude of their Church, 4 their safety, 6 their certain deliverance out of affliction, 11 their fair edification, 15 and their sure preservation.

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:1 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:1 Commentary Added Online 54:1 ¶ Rejoice, thou barren that bearest not; break forth and cry, thou that dost not travail: for more are the children of the desolate than of her that has a husband: for the Lord has said,

  

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:1 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:1 Commentary Added Online 54:1 ¶ Sing,ºº O barren,º thou [that] didst notº bear;ºº break forthºº into singing,º and cry aloud,ºº thou [that] didst notº travail with child:ºº forº moreº [are] the childrenº of the desolateºº than the childrenºº of the married wife,ºº saithºº Yahweh.º

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:2 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:2 Commentary Added Online 54:2 Enlarge the placed of thy tent, and of thy curtains: fix [the pins], spare not, lengthen thy cords, and strengthen thy pins;

  

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:2 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:2 Commentary Added Online 54:2 Enlargeºº the placeº of thy tent,º and let them stretch forthºº the curtainsº of thine habitations:º spareºº not,º lengthenºº thy cords,º and strengthenºº thy stakes;º

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:3 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:3 Commentary Added Online 54:3 spread forth [thy tent] yet to the right and the left: for thy seed shall inherit the Gentiles, and thou shalt make the desolate cities to be inhabited.

  

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:3 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:3 Commentary Added Online 54:3 Forº thou shalt break forthºº on the right handº and on the left;º and thy seedº shall inheritºº the Gentiles,º and make the desolateºº citiesº to be inhabited.ºº

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:4 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:4 Commentary Added Online 54:4 Fear not, because thou has been put to shame, neither be confounded, because thou was reproached: for thou shalt forget thy former shame, and shalt no more at all remember the reproach of thy widowhood.

  

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:4 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:4 Commentary Added Online 54:4 Fearºº not;º forº thou shalt notº be ashamed:ºº neitherº be thou confounded;ºº forº thou shalt notº be put to shame:ºº forº thou shalt forgetºº the shameº of thy youth,º and shalt notº rememberºº the reproachº of thy widowhoodº any more.º

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:5 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:5 Commentary Added Online 54:5 For [it is] the Lord that made thee; the Lord of hosts is his name: and he that delivered thee, he is the God of Israel, [and] shall be called [so] by the whole earth.

  

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:5 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:5 Commentary Added Online 54:5 Forº thy Makerºº [is] thine husband;ºº Yahwehº Sabaothº [is] his name;º and thy Redeemerºº the Holy Oneº of Israel;º The Elohimº of the wholeº earthº shall he be called.ºº

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:6 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:6 Commentary Added Online 54:6 The Lord has not called thee as a deserted and faint-hearted woman, nor as a woman hated from [her] youth, saith thy God.

  

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:6 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:6 Commentary Added Online 54:6 Forº Yahwehº hath calledºº thee as a womanº forsakenºº and grievedºº in spirit,º and a wifeº of youth,º whenº thou wast refused,ºº saithºº thy Elohim.º

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:7 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:7 Commentary Added Online 54:7 For a little while I left thee: but with great mercy will I have compassion upon thee.

  

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:7 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:7 Commentary Added Online 54:7 For a smallº momentº have I forsakenºº thee; but with greatº merciesº will I gatherºº thee.

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:8 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:8 Commentary Added Online 54:8 In a little wrath I turned away my face from thee; but with everlasting mercy will I have compassion upon thee, saith the Lord that delivers thee.

  

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:8 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:8 Commentary Added Online 54:8 In a littleº wrathº I hidºº my faceº fromº thee for a moment;º but with everlastingº kindnessº will I have mercyºº on thee, saithºº Yahwehº thy Redeemer.ºº

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:9 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:9 Commentary Added Online 54:9 From the time of the water of Noah{gr.Noe} this is my [purpose]: as I sware to him at that time, [saying] of the earth, I will no more be wroth with thee, neither when thou art threatened,

  

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:9 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:9 Commentary Added Online 54:9 Forº thisº [is as] the watersº of Noahº unto me: forº [as] I have swornºº that the watersº of Noahº should no moreº goºº overººº the earth;º soº have I swornºº that I would not be wrothººº withº thee, nor rebukeººº thee.

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:10 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:10 Commentary Added Online 54:10 shall the mountains depart, nor shall thy hills be removed: so neither shall my mercy fail thee, nor shall the covenant of thy peace be at all removed: for the Lord [who is] gracious to thee has spoken [it].

  

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:10 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:10 Commentary Added Online 54:10 Forº the mountainsº shall depart,ºº and the hillsº be removed;ºº but my kindnessº shall notº departºº fromºº thee, neitherº shall the covenantº of my peaceº be removed,ºº saithºº Yahwehº that hath mercyºº on thee.

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:11 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:11 Commentary Added Online 54:11 ¶ Afflicted and outcast thou has not been comforted: behold, I [will] prepare carbuncle [for] thy stones, and sapphire for thy foundations;

  

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:11 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:11 Commentary Added Online 54:11 ¶ O thou afflicted,º tossed with tempest,ºº [and] notº comforted,ºº behold,º Iº will layºº thy stonesº with fair colours,º and lay thy foundationsºº with sapphires.º

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:12 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:12 Commentary Added Online 54:12 and I will make thy buttresses jasper, and thy gates crystal, and thy border precious stones.

  

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:12 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:12 Commentary Added Online 54:12 And I will makeºº thy windowsº of agates,º and thy gatesº of carbuncles,ºº and allº thy bordersº of pleasantº stones.º

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:13 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:13 Commentary Added Online 54:13 And [I will cause] all thy sons [to be] taught of God, and thy children [to be] in great peace.

  

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:13 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:13 Commentary Added Online 54:13 And allº thy childrenº [shall be] taughtº of Yahweh;º and greatº [shall be] the peaceº of thy children.º

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:14 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:14 Commentary Added Online 54:14 And thou shalt be built in righteousness: abstain from injustice, and thou shalt not fear; and trembling shall not come nigh thee.

  

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:14 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:14 Commentary Added Online 54:14 In righteousnessº shalt thou be established:ºº thou shalt be farºº from oppression;ºº forº thou shalt notº fear:ºº and from terror;ºº forº it shall notº come nearººº thee.

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:15 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:15 Commentary Added Online 54:15 Behold, strangers shall come to thee by me, and shall sojourn with thee, and shall run to thee for refuge.

  

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:15 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:15 Commentary Added Online 54:15 Behold,º they shall surelyºº gather together,ºº [but] notº byºº me: whosoeverº shall gather togetherºº againstº thee shall fallºº forº thy sake.

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:16 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:16 Commentary Added Online 54:16 Behold, I have created thee, not as the coppersmith blowing coals, and bringing out a vessel [fit] for work; but I have created thee, not for ruin, that [I] should destroy [thee].

  

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:16 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:16 Commentary Added Online 54:16 Behold,º Iº have createdºº the smithº that blowethºº the coalsº in the fire,º and that bringeth forthºº an instrumentº for his work;º and Iº have createdºº the wasterºº to destroy.ºº

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:17 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:17 Commentary Added Online 54:17 ¶ I will not suffer any weapon formed against thee to prosper; and every voice that shall rise up against tee for judgment, thou shalt vanquish them all; and thine adversaries shall be [condemned] thereby. There is an inheritance to them that serve the Lord, and ye shall be righteous before me, saith the Lord.

  

Brenton Septuagint LXX Isaiah 54:17 Strong's Numbers Cross ReferencesPost My Notes on Isaiah 54:17 Commentary Added Online 54:17 ¶ Noºº weaponº that is formedºº againstº thee shall prosper;ºº and everyº tongueº [that] shall riseºº againstº thee in judgmentº thou shalt condemn.ºº Thisº [is] the heritageº of the servantsº of Yahweh,º and their righteousnessº [is] ofºº me, saithºº Yahweh.º
